Paris Hilton thinks her main problem is that people simply don’t appreciate how hard she works.

“People are going to judge me: ‘Paris Hilton, she uses money to get what she wants.’ Whatever,” she said. “I haven’t accepted money from my parents since I was 18. I’ve worked my [butt] off. I have things no heiress has. I’ve done it all on my own, like a hustler.”

The down to earth Paris freshly returned from a $10,000 hair and makeup session, descended her marble staircase, passed under several poster-sized vanity portraits of herself, breezed by the chrome stripper pole she uses for practice just in case her present career flounders (”It’s great for parties,” she said) and settled herself into a white sofa beneath a black Baccarat chandelier.

Paris believes people have a few misconceptions about her, primarily “The whole ‘party girl heiress’ thing, I’m over it,” Hilton said. “I’m really serious as an artist. I’m a businesswoman.”

Expect more of the Hilton experience soon. She has signed off on signature lines of lingerie, shoes, bathing suits, makeup, wigs, purses, an energy drink, a video game and champagne in a can — all meant to land at the average Middle American mall. She also intends to open several restaurants and has begun developing properties for what she calls a “boutique hotel chain,” to be called Paris that will remain unaffiliated with her parents’ worldwide franchise.
